In the tradition of its four highly acclaimed predecessors, Peoples of Western Asia explores a region rich in history and culture. Curriculum-based, generously illustrated, and one of Booklist’s Twenty Best Bets for Student Researchers, Peoples of Western Asia blends informative text with appealing full-color photographs and maps to create a comprehensive presentation of the region’s peoples, including their ancestors, their foods, family life, festivals, music, dance, crafts, and sports.

Scope
Coverage includes the birth of some of the oldest civilizations known to humankind as well as the great diversity that has resulted from wide-ranging movements of peoples and ideas throughout Asia, from prehistoric times to the present. Entries include countries as far west as Turkey, Israel, and Saudi Arabia, and as far east as Kazakhstan, Kyrgyzstan, and the Siberian region of the Russian Federation. Clearly written, easily accessible text is enhanced by sidebars featuring landmarks, festivals, clothing, language, food and drink, religion, family and social life, arts and crafts, and music and dance. This set includes Asian peoples and countries not included in Peoples of Eastern Asia.
